Frenchie Davis Set for Series of Shows at Metropolitan Room in February

By:

Former RENT star Frenchie Davis will bring THE FRENCH & KAT SHOW to the Metropolitan Room for a series of performances in February 2014.

Davis' performances are set for Saturday, Feb. 8 at 7pm, Sunday, Feb. 9 at 4pm, and Monday, Feb. 10 at 7pm.

Per the show's listing: "Broadway star, Frenchie Davis, along with her musical soulmate/non-sexual life partner, pianist and comedian Kathryn Lounsbery, proudly present THE FRENCH & KAT SHOW. This Pop Cabaret is one part Bach, two parts Kander & Ebb, a dash of Britney, and a sprinkle of Clair Huxtable all served in a Blanche Devereaux martini glass - neat. French and Kat draw audiences to their voluptuous musical bosoms with legit, inventive, and soulful arrangements of songs spanning every decade."

Davis first made her mark on Season 2 of the mega-hit reality-television show "American Idol" where judge Simon Cowell predicted "Frenchie Davis could win the show!" During the filming of AI, her stage presence, charismatic performances and power-house vocals cemented her as an audience and critic favorite nationwide. After "Idol," Frenchie headed straight to The Great White Way where she starred in the hit Broadway Musical "RENT" written by Jonathan Larson. Originally only contracted for a six-week run, Frenchie again wowed audiences with her vocal prowess, and show producers quickly extended her contract where she starred for the next four years! Frenchie has also starred in the West Coast tour of "Dreamgirls" playing Effie White, "Sing, Mahalia, Sing" playing Gospel great Mahalia Jackson, and in the 30th Anniversary National Revival production of "Ain't Misbehavin'" (opposite American Idol winner Ruben Studdard) playing the role which won Nell Carter the Tony Award. Frenchie and the cast were honored with a 2009 Grammy Award-nomination for Best Cast Recording.

In 2012, Davis performed alongside fellow Grammy-nominees Natasha Bedingfield and Taylor Dayne at the Americana At Brand's Summer Concert Series in front of an audience of over 10,000. Ms. Davis recently starred in "Cinderella" playing the Fairy Godmother at Berkeley Playhouse in Berkeley, CA and was a special guest performer at the 2010 Christmas Tree Lighting event in Sacramento for California Governor Arnold Schwarzenegger.
